    What is iPalmetto Finance?

    iPalmetto Finance pitches itself as a one-stop shop for financing your solar panel system. They don't actually install the panels themselves; instead, they partner with a network of solar installers and provide the financing to make the projects happen. Think of them as the middleman connecting homeowners with installers and the necessary funds to make the switch to renewable energy. They offer various financing options, including solar loans and power purchase agreements (PPAs), which can be a huge draw for homeowners who want to go solar but are worried about the upfront costs.     Alternatives to iPalmetto Finance

    Don't put all your eggs in one basket, guys! iPalmetto Finance isn't the only game in town when it comes to solar financing. There are plenty of other options out there, and it's always a good idea to shop around and compare before you make a decision. Some popular alternatives include:

    • Local Banks and Credit Unions: Often offer competitive rates and personalized service.
    • National Solar Loan Providers: Companies like Mosaic and Sunlight Financial specialize in solar loans.
    • Directly Through Solar Installers: Many installers offer their own financing options.

    Exploring these alternatives can help you find the best financing solution for your specific needs and circumstances. Local banks and credit unions often have a better understanding of the local market and can offer more personalized service. They may also be more willing to work with you if you have a less-than-perfect credit score. National solar loan providers, on the other hand, typically offer a wider range of financing products and may have more competitive rates.
